Serum beta2-microglobulin in chronic hepatitis C

M Malaguarnera1, S Restuccia, I Di Fazio

  • 1Istituto di Medicina Interna e Geriatria, Medical School of Catania, Italy.

Digestive Diseases and Sciences
|April 1, 1997

Serum beta2-microglobulin (beta2-MG) levels are elevated in chronic hepatitis C patients, correlating with disease severity and HCV RNA levels. This suggests increased beta2-MG production during liver disease progression.

Area of Science:

  • Immunology
  • Hepatology
  • Virology

Background:

  • beta2-Microglobulin (beta2-MG) is integral to the main histocompatibility complex class I (MHC I) and influences immune responses.
  • Chronic hepatitis C virus (HCV) infection leads to significant liver damage and immune dysregulation.

Purpose of the Study:

  • To investigate serum beta2-MG levels in patients with chronic hepatitis C.
  • To correlate beta2-MG levels with disease duration, severity, and viral load.

Main Methods:

  • Serum beta2-MG levels were measured in chronic hepatitis C patients and healthy controls.
  • Statistical analyses were performed to compare groups and assess correlations.

Main Results:

  • Patients with chronic hepatitis C exhibited significantly higher serum beta2-MG levels compared to healthy controls (P = 0.0003).

  • Serum beta2-MG levels positively correlated with the duration and severity of hepatitis C.
  • A significant correlation was found between beta2-MG levels and HCV RNA levels, but not HCV genotypes.
  • Conclusions:

    • Elevated serum beta2-MG in chronic hepatitis C patients reflects disease progression.
    • The increase in beta2-MG is likely due to augmented production rather than impaired excretion.
    • beta2-MG may serve as a biomarker for monitoring hepatitis C progression.
